在ScalaJS中使用element.dataset

时间:2016-01-13 04:28:35

标签: scala.js

使用后:

org.scalajs.dom.document.getElementById("myId")

要获取元素,其dataset属性不可用。

但是,我已经看到它用于另一个question

我搜索了dataset关键字的scala-js-dom源代码树,但没有找到任何内容。我能错过什么?

1 个答案:

答案 0 :(得分:2)

嗯 - 我同意它目前还没有出现在DOM外观中,可能是因为它相对较新。 (根据caniuse的说法,它似乎最近才获得普遍支持。一般来说,当所有主流浏览器都支持scalajs-dom时,功能只会进入scalajs-dom。)

可能另一个例子是动态使用它吗?如果" elem"在那个例子中是一个js.Dynamic,该代码将是无类型的,看起来它可以工作。

我怀疑在这一点上欢迎将它添加到scalajs-dom的公关。在此期间,您应该能够通过添加补充外观来解决这个问题,例如(注意这是未经测试的):

LinkedList<T> other